What Exactly Is Freelance Resilience? 

Being resilient as a freelancer means much more than bouncing back from disappointments; it is about adapting, learning, and improving from absolutely everything you encounter. It’s about preparing your mindset and skill to succeed in an industry whose future is uncertain. 

  

Freelancing is not always about having things work your way. Part of the job is rejection, slow times, and unsuccessful initiatives. Resilient freelancers see setbacks as opportunities rather than being disheartened. Examine what did not work, reinforce the weak areas to find alternative solutions, and return stronger. 

  

It is keeping a growth mentality even when you are navigating challenges in your career. Believing that you have the ability to expand and grow your talents over time breeds resilience, which is very important. Now, let's learn how to build a resilient mindset for your freelancing success! 

  

Building a Resilient Mindset for Freelance Success 

Freelance resilience begins with your Mindset. Here are some effective approaches for you: 

 

1] Be flexible   

Freelancers should be able to adapt to changes in clients’ needs or trends. Look at adaptability as a chance to learn and an opportunity to grow. 

2] Embrace a growth mindset  

You should see your “failures” as learning experiences rather than dead ends and must constantly level up your skills.  

3] Practice Mindfulness   

It will help you tackle problems better because of being present rather than worrying about what you cannot control. 

4] Stay Positive   

On tough days, find little wins to be grateful for and find solutions for problems, not complain about them. It transforms your headspace from negativity to positivity. 

5] Change is constant  

Embrace change in industry shifts, or you will drown trying to fight the current. Go with the flow instead, as one must be flexible to thrive in this career path!
